|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768 |
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using Business;
- using Business.ResourceExamineManagement;
- using Business.SystemJob;
- using Volo.Abp.Application.Services;
- namespace Business.SystemJob
- {
- /// <summary>
- /// 系统定时任务
- /// </summary>
- public interface ISystemJobAppService : IApplicationService
- {
- /// <summary>
- /// 定时同步WMS物料订单等基础数据到MySQL
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- string SyncWMSDataToMySQLJob();
- /// <summary>
- /// 定时同步工单和采购订单
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- string SyncOrderAndPurOrd();
- /// <summary>
- /// 定时创建NLog日志按月分表
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- string LogInstallJob();
- /// <summary>
- /// 定时同步MySQL基础数据到MongoDB
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- Task<string> SyncBaseDataToMongoDBJob();
- /// <summary>
- /// 定时同步订单数据
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- string SyncSalesOrdMaster();
- /// <summary>
- /// 定时同步发货数据
- /// </summary>
- /// <param name="id"></param>
- /// <returns></returns>
- string SyncASNBOLShipperMaster();
- string DoProductScheduleJob();
- Task<string> SyncItemStockOccupyClear();
- string TestTimeOut();
- Task<string> GetProcurementForecastApi(string purchasenumber);
- }
- }
|